Oh, you're right. "Hitler was vegetarian! Why do you want to be like Hitler?" (Pedantic note: Hitler was not vegetarian.)
And the Isaac Bashevis Singer quote thing is another one of those arguments that really annoys me. The quote, as far as I can remember it, is "To the animals, we are all Nazis. For them, it is an eternal Treblinka." And people will always pull that quote out whenever someone objects to comparing factory farming to the Holocaust, as a "See? Old Jewish guy said it, so it's OK!" thing. But the thing is, that quote is from a short story, from a character in the midst of a mental breakdown. Isaac Bashevis Singer was a vegetarian, and he did write a whole lot of stuff about how we should care about animals, but I've searched and never found him comparing farmed animals to Holocaust victims anywhere other than in that one story.
